ARIZONA CONTRACTOR LICENSE CR-67
COMPREHENSIVE EXAM PAPER TEST BANK
FULL SOLUTION UPDATED 2026 WITH 100%
CORRECT ANSWERS


◉Frequency of AC . Answer: Measured in hertz Hz.


◉Electrical Signal . Answer: Refers to a voltage that can convey
information.


◉Amplitude . Answer: Refers to the maximum voltage that can be
reached by a signal.


◉There is a return path for it making it a complete Circuit . Answer:
Electricity may flow only when.


◉Neutral . Answer: The return path for electrical power to flow back to
the service panel.


◉Live Wire/ Hot wire . Answer: The _____ wire is always ungrounded
and carries electrical power.

,◉Grounding Electrode Conductor . Answer: Originates at the neutral or
equipment ground bus of the service panel.


◉False, It should always make contact with the earth . Answer: A
grounding electrode should not be in contact with the earth.


◉Watts are the measure of power, Volts x Amps. Voltage is the measure
of potential energy. . Answer: Compare watts with volts.


◉125% / 100% . Answer: You should size conductors no less than ___
the continuous loads plus ___ of the non-continuous loads.


◉American Wire Gage (AWG) . Answer: Conductor sizes are often
expressed in _______________ (AWG).


◉Ampacity . Answer: Refers to the allowable current-carrying capacity
of a conductor.


◉Insulation Type . Answer: Determines the areas the wires can and
cannot be used.


◉RHH Wires . Answer: Uses rubber insulation that is high heat resistant
and is only good in dry locations.

, ◉RHW-2 Wires . Answer: Use rubber insulation but are suitable for wet
locations.


◉Non-metallic (NM) Cables . Answer: Can be used inside wall, ceiling
or under the floor.


◉Underground Feeder (UF) Cables or Non-Metallic Wet Underground
(NMWU) . Answer: Most appropriate for damp areas.


◉THWN . Answer: Flame retardant, Heat resistant, Moisture resistant,
Gasoline resistant, and oil resistant.


◉6 AWG . Answer: An insulated grounded conductor which is __ AWG
or below should be identified by a continuous white or gray outer finish.


◉Line Voltage . Answer: The amount of voltage measured between any
two line conductors of a balanced three-phase system. (Phase to Phase)


◉Phase Voltage . Answer: Describes the voltage measured across any
one component of a balanced three-phase system.


◉Ground Fault . Answer: An unintentional mess up. (When a conductor
is shorted to ground)
